Pier 1 sees large profit drop.(Business Today)

Home Textiles Today, December, 2004 by Hogsett, Don

FORT WORTH, TEXAS -- Hurt by sharply eroding margins and sliding same-store sales, third quarter profits at Pier 1 Imports Inc. plummeted 39.5 percent, to $19.5 million from $32.2 million last year. Buoyed by continued expansion, overall sales at the home decorating specialist inched up 1.1 percent, to $487.7 million from $482.4 million a year ago.

But the acid-test measure of same-store sales continued to decline, falling 6.3 percent. December comps, the retailer said, are trending in the negative mid-single-digits, and the company is now forecasting a fourth quarter drop in the same range.
